Media Power !!!!
December 21, 2006
Finally the verdict given-Manu sharma found guilty of murder and has been sentenced to life imprisonment by the Delhi high court for the murder of Model Jessica Lal in 1999.
This was a case that explained me the meaning of stuffs like ‘Power of Media’ or ‘The Public Opinion’.This was a case in which Manu sharma and others were earlier acquitted due to lack of evidence. It was luckily also the time when the competition between the English-news-channel giants CNN-IBN and NDTV was heating up. And with this acquittal making news, the channels, with what ever the intentions, took upon themselves the responsibility to generate public opinion against the Verdict.
And with the cultism of ‘Rang De Basanti’ still in the air, Candle marches, Signature & SMS campaigns were organized. Even I persuaded many of my friends and relations to join the SMS campaign. Though there were some articles written about the kind of money these channels along with the mobile operator were reaping, these did have their effect of successfully coercing the Delhi Police to appeal against the acquittal. And maintained the heat until the justice was finally done.
Whatever was the real intend of the media it did wonders in re-establishing peoples faith in Justice. Finally we have something look with hope when except the doors to god everything else seems closed.
This would surely mark a refreshing change in the Indian temperament, with media attaining the power it never had in the history of Independent India!!!!
